oracle刪除歸檔日志方法,Oracle刪除歸檔日志方法
瀏覽量: 次 發布日期:2024-01-24 08:10:09
Oracle刪除歸檔日志方法

1. 引言
Oracle數據庫的歸檔日志是數據庫的重要組成部分,它們記錄了所有對數據庫所做的更改。在數據庫故障恢復、高可用性解決方案以及數據復制等方面,歸檔日志起著至關重要的作用。然而,隨著時間的推移,歸檔日志可能會占用大量的磁盤空間。在這種情況下,可能需要刪除舊的歸檔日志以釋放磁盤空間。本文將介紹如何安全地刪除Oracle歸檔日志。
2. Oracle歸檔日志簡介
Oracle的歸檔日志是數據庫的重做日志文件,當它們被填滿并被切換時,舊的日志文件會被保留并標記為歸檔。這些歸檔日志對于數據庫恢復是必要的,同時它們也可以用于實現數據庫的恢復和復制。
3. 刪除歸檔日志的原因
隨著時間的推移,歸檔日志可能會占用大量的磁盤空間。這可能導致磁盤空間不足,影響數據庫的正常運行。此外,對于不再需要的歸檔日志,出于安全和合規性的考慮,可能需要刪除它們。
4. 刪除歸檔日志的方法
a. 使用RMA連接到數據庫:
```sql
rma arge /
```
b. 列出所有可用的歸檔日志:
```sql
LIST ARCHIVELOG ALL;
```
c. 刪除歸檔日志:
使用DELETE命令刪除特定的歸檔日志文件:
```sql
DELETE ARCHIVELOG ALL 'ARCHIVELOG_FILE_PATH';
```
其中'ARCHIVELOG_FILE_PATH'是你要刪除的歸檔日志文件的路徑。如果要刪除多個歸檔日志文件,可以在DELETE命令中指定多個路徑。
d. 驗證歸檔日志已被刪除:
再次運行LIST ARCHIVELOG ALL命令,以確保指定的歸檔日志文件已被刪除。
5. 注意事項
在刪除歸檔日志之前,請確保你了解以下事項:
- 確定沒有其他進程或應用正在使用這些歸檔日志。如果有,請等待它們完成或關閉它們以避免數據不一致。
- 確保你具有足夠的磁盤空間來存儲即將被刪除的歸檔日志。如果磁盤空間不足,可能會導致刪除操作失敗或影響數據庫的正常運行。
- 在刪除重要的歸檔日志之前,請務必備份它們以防止意外數據丟失。
. oracle歸檔日志設置,Oracle數據庫歸檔日志設置詳解
. oracle drop表數據恢復,Oracle數據庫中drop表數據恢復方法詳解
. oracle 刪除數據文件,Oracle 數據文件刪除指南
. 硬盤數據恢復后無法刪除,硬盤數據恢復后無法刪除的困擾及解決方案
. 移動硬盤數據刪除數據恢復,移動硬盤數據刪除,如何進行數據恢復?
. 不小心刪除的音頻文件怎么恢復,不小心刪除的音頻文件怎么恢復?全方位指南
. 如何查看oracle錯誤日志,Oracle數據庫錯誤日志查看指南
. 剛刪除的文件怎么找回,剛刪除的文件怎么找回?快速恢復指南
. oracle刪除的數據怎么恢復,Oracle數據庫中刪除數據恢復指南
. oracle一個實例多個數據庫,Oracle數據庫實例與多個數據庫的配置與管理
. ora-01578:oracle 數據塊損壞,oracle數據塊損壞
. oracle恢復歸檔日志文件,Oracle數據庫恢復歸檔日志文件的方法與技巧